Step 6 — Deploying to the Cindergrove transcode farm. After the worker images pass the codec conformance checks, drain the active queue and wait for in-flight jobs on the Helmsworth nodes to finish; forced restarts corrupt partial segments. Push the new worker image to all three pools, then re-enable intake. The farm will refuse unsigned job manifests, so before re-enabling, register the signing key below with the scheduler.

deploy key for kagup-bawig: bky9_ZMq28eTw9

**Action item (P1):** Gateway "Portcullis" applied rate limits per-pod instead of cluster-wide, letting burst traffic from the Ledgerline batch job through at 4x the intended cap. Fix: move limit state to the shared Redis tier and add a synthetic burst test to CI. Owner: on-call rotation, due next sprint. Config details and rollout checklist are on the internal page below.

wiki page, kahog-hahig: https://vault.zemvargrid.internal/display/deploy/repo/settings/merge_requests/job/settings/6f3b933774dbc5320a4daa18

Checklist — Pindlewood v4.2 release. Hot-reload of config: make sure the new watcher actually picks up edits to gateway.toml without a restart. Marnie saw it silently ignore changes last sprint, so flip a log level in staging and confirm it lands within 30 seconds. If it doesn't, roll back the watcher flag and ping the platform channel. Paste the build token from the verified staging run below.

pipeline stamp: htk4_66df

### Step 4: Stabilize the integration tests

Heads up: the Tollgate payments suite is flaky mostly because tests share one sandbox ledger. Before migrating, give each test run its own namespace and bump the settlement poll timeout — the old default is way too tight. Once that's in place, reruns should drop to near zero. The test harness picks up these configuration values at startup.

config for hahip-yajep:
holix:
  log_level: error
  metrics_host: metrics.holix.qorvellabs.internal
  pin: 9600
  pool_size: 8